UW Health, a leading health system, is making strides in enhancing the financial aspect of healthcare for its patients, thanks to the automation of patient estimates. This innovative approach, spearheaded by Ryan Klein, Senior Director of Patient Access and Financial Experience, is a response to the growing need for digital solutions in healthcare.

Klein, who typically holds the position of Director of Revenue Cycle or Patient Access Services, has been instrumental in organising UW Health's patient access and financial experience as a specialized division within the health system's revenue cycle management. The aim is to boost patient payment transparency and streamline financial processes.

The automation of patient financial estimates extends from pre-service to final payment. This means that patients are prompted to pay, set up a payment plan, or apply for financial assistance at check-in, based on propensity-to-pay data and their payment history in the Electronic Health Record (EHR).

The automation is designed to make the financial aspect of healthcare more manageable for patients. It delivers estimates via their preferred communication methods, reducing the need for additional calls to field questions. Moreover, it helps UW Health reduce statement costs by automating the creation of patient financial estimates, thereby lowering costs associated with sending statements.

By automating patient financial estimates, UW Health is personalising the patient financial experience. The health system aims to improve the patient financial experience while managing the cost to collect, a critical balancing act for revenue cycle leaders.

This strategy is a part of UW Health's overall approach to improve the patient experience. The discussion in the episode of HL Shorts, featuring Klein, focuses on this strategy and how UW Health uses technology to auto-create estimates based on providers' orders and visit types.
